Sundance Institute premieres the Sundance Institute Short Film Challenge, a program designed to spark global conversation about solutions to the challenges of extreme hunger and poverty.
Presented with the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, the program features 9 new international short films, which are all now available worldwide to watch for FREE at sundance.org/anotheryou.
The full list of films, and their descriptions follow below:
"A Will of Iron" – A true life story of a homeless blacksmith living under the longest bridge in Africa in Lagos, Nigeria with his wife and baby. Directed by Seyi Fabunmi and Mobolaji Adeolu. Premiered on All Africa.
